Output 95b25d85cbab974e89fa3ef29a77f0309c73ba4f2be14780ee59552b342a9c2d:2

value
64000
script pubkey
OP_0 OP_PUSHBYTES_20 3c944e542f1ef0fb3a01f7647a1c1a118fdd3269
address
bc1q8j2yu4p0rmc0kwsp7aj858q6zx8a6vnfr35r2z
transaction
95b25d85cbab974e89fa3ef29a77f0309c73ba4f2be14780ee59552b342a9c2d
spent
true